Quote:
In other words there may be no limit to speed outside the known universe,
That's not what it says, the metric "defines" distance, so what is expansion is actually an increase in relative terms of what a given unit of distance is. Since speed is measured by these units you are still constrained by the speed of light, yes I know this is a bit of a head$@^! but unfortunately that's relativity.

Basically space is "allowed" to expand "faster" than light as technically it's not doing any travelling. I think the balloon analogy works here. Imagine inflating a balloon - the surface can expand at ANY speed as it stretches, however things living on the surface may only travel at a certain maximum speed. Maybe that helps.
